Male.
Head: face 1/2 as long as eye width, shiny yellow, sparsely white pollinose laterally, yellow pilose laterally; gena brownish yellow; frontal triangle yellow, black and white pilose; vertical triangle narrow, elongate, black, brownish-black pollinose except shiny posterior to ocellar triangle, black pilose; occiput black, pale yellowish bronze pollinose, with thick white pile on ventral 1/2, with thin yellow pile dorsally, with a short row of black pile superiorly; antenna orange, black pilose; arista brown.
Thorax: postpronotum yellow, proepisternum black, dull pollinose, yellow pilose; supracoxal yellow macula present; scutum black except broadly yellow laterally, bronze pollinose except for greyish pollinose medial vitta, yellow pilose; scutellum yellow, dull, black pilose; anepisternum black except yellow posterior 1/2, yellow pilose; katepisternum black except dorsal 1/3 yellow, dull, yellow pilose; katepimeron yellow on anterior 1/2, black posteriorly; plumula yellow; calypter yellow with yellow fring except black fringe on dorsal lobe; posterior mesothoracic pleuron (katepimeron, meron, katatergum, anatergum and postscutellum) black; metathoracic pleuron yellow; metasternum yellow; halter yellow (
Fig. 9
). Legs: pro- and mesolegs yellow except coxae black, yellow pilose; metacoxa yellow, yellow pilose; metafemur yellow except brown subapical annulus, yellow pilose except black pilose on ventroapical 3/4 and apical 1/4; metatibia yellow, black pilose on basal 1/2, yellow pilose apically; metatarsus brown, black pilose (
Fig. 20
). Wing: hyaline, extensively bare, microtrichose only: on apical 1/6 of cell R1, apical 2/3 of cell R2+3, apical 3/4 of cell R4+5, apical 1/2 of cells DM and Cu1, and on anal lobe; alula broad, as broad as cell BM apically, microtrichose (
Fig. 16
).
Abdomen: 1st tergum yellow except narrowly black apically, yellow pilose except narrowly black pilose on apicomedial margin; 2
nd
tergum yellow except brownish black on apical 1/3, yellow pilose except black pilose apically; 3
rd
tergum yellow except brownish black apical 1/3, with small basomedial black punctum, black pilose; 4
th
tergum yellow except brownish black apical 1/3, with small basomedial black punctum which is connected to apical dark area by dark submedial vitta, black pilose; 5
th
tergum yellow except with large basomedial black elongate triangular macula on basal 1/3, black pilose; sterna yellow, yellow pilose (
Fig. 34
). Male genitalia: surstylus broader on medial 1/3; postanal process 1/3 as long as surstylus; aedeagus all enlarged; superior lobe somewhat rounded with short anterior extension, with scattered hairs, longer on anterior margin (
Figs. 62–64
).
Female
. Similar to male except for normal the frons black, bronze pollinose, black pilose; fronto-orbital plate. black on 1/3 superior and yellow on 2/3 inferior, bronze pollinose, black pilose. Anterior anepisternum bare. Female genitalia: 9
th
tergum with triangular black macula medially; epiproct reduced; cercus slender; hypoproct somewhat triangular; 9
th
sternum somewhat quadrangular; three spermatecae eliptical, with the same size (
Figs. 122–124
).
Length: body 6.5–7.5 mm. Wing 5.0–6.0 mm.
Discussion.
Toxomerus papaveroi
is very similar to
T. duplicatus
and
T. paraduplicatus
, but differs from them in having a supracoxal yellow macula present, more extensively bare wing and distinct male genitalia.
